Is Sandtown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Sandtown in Vincentown, NJ has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 64, which is 36% below the national average of 100. Sandtown is safer than 38% of neighborhoods in Vincentown.

Compared to the Vincentown average (crime index 62), Sandtown is 2% higher in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.

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 89, 11% below average), while larceny / theft is the lowest risk (index: 11). Violent crime is a particular area of concern relative to property crime in this neighborhood.
